Serving 837 students in grades 6-8, Hurricane Middle School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in West Virginia for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 44% (which is higher than the West Virginia state average of 28%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 50% (which is higher than the West Virginia state average of 40%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is equal to the West Virginia state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is lower than the West Virginia state average of 11% (majority Black).
